    Programming a P59 DBW to DBC

    Can anyone tell me how to program a DBW to a DBC? I have the correct ECM, just need guidance in how to program to DBC. I have Tuner Pro and PCM Hammer.

    You first need to make sure your P59 ecm has the chip for the IAC or you will not be able to program dbc into it.
    Not all P59's are capable of DBC

    What OS are you using? IS this a swap? Typically I would go into the system options matrix and in the line or column that matches the vehicle platform selected in the bin and change ETC from 1 to 0. Then I would make sure that all of the DTCs for DBC are turned on and the DBW ones are turned off. You can use a DBC file to compare. Another way I would try if this is a swap is to just start with a DBC file and write the entire file, make a clone, to the PCM. Maybe the OS you are using has a DBC engine calibration and engine diagnostics section you could swap over?
